Unfortunately fleas and their friends are not very discriminating when it comes to choosing a host animal. Cats and fleas can get together when your cat is exploring outside, or he can pick them up from other animals in your household or at the vet’s or a boarding facility. Once you find the first flea, chances are she’s brought her friends and started laying eggs, so in order to break the flea life cycle it’s important to have some sort of cat flea control program in place.

The good news is, there are a number of great flea control cat medicines available now. If you shop online, you can even buy at a discount! Advantage for cats and Frontline for cats are both great products that many veterinarians recommend and they are widely available.

Although they have different active ingredients, they both act by paralyzing adult fleas (they seize up within 3-5 minutes of application). 98-100% of the adult flea population will be dead within 24 hours of applying either product.

They’re easy to use, too, you use the discount Advantage for cats and Frontline pet medication in the same way, but be sure to read the directions! The the flea medication dropper out of the package, then apply the liquid from a little dropper dispenser to the back of the cat’s head where she can’t lick at it. The medicine will disperse throughout her body and be stored in her skin, where it will remain effective for up to one month. You should reapply the Frontline or Advantage flea products every 4 weeks.

Now, because cats have sensitive skin, it’s possible that they will have a negative reaction (generally irritation at the application site) to one of these products, in that case, try switching to the other. Since they have different active ingredients, your cat may be less sensitive to one than another.
